As a Senior Rust Core Engineer at Raiku, you will spearhead our engineering efforts, driving the innovation and implementation of next-generation high-performance distributed systems. You will work with a highly proficient team of core engineers who have all contributed to foundational and novel network components.
Job Responsibility:
Highly motivated to contribute to our mission and be part of something bigger. Excited to work on projects that are ground-breaking and complex
Refactor, improve and lead software design implementation
Communicate effectively with the team and document your code. It is also expected that founding engineers mentor less experienced engineers
Read and understand protocol specifications and be able to break them into issues and turn them into Rust code
Maintaining a large codebase with many components and keeping it well-designed, future-proofed, modular and highly performant
Automate security testing processes and benchmarks, creating innovative tools and frameworks for continuously improving our systems
Requirements:
A bachelor's or master's degree in Computer Science, Engineering, or a related technical field, coupled with practical experience in blockchain systems
At least 3 years of experience in distributed systems, with a deep technical understanding of L1 and L2 architectures
Strong proficiency in Rust, with at least 2-3 years of Rust experience
Strongly emphasising writing performant and secure code
Demonstrated experience in designing, developing, and deploying scalable distributed systems
An analytical mindset with the ability to anticipate and mitigate emerging security threats, leveraging a comprehensive understanding of the blockchain landscape
Nice to have:
Active open-source contributions in core protocol engineering (such as Firedancer, Reth, Lighthouse, Geth, …)
Direct involvement in the Solana ecosystem, with contributions to Solana's runtime, scheduler, or other core systems
Experience writing Solana Program Library (SPL) and Anchor or similar frameworks
Active engagement with the blockchain security research community, evidenced by contributions to open-source projects, publications, or presentations at notable conferences
